js随机生成多种颜色

2024年07月27日 建站教程

方法一:获取rgba颜色

var colors = []
for (var i = 0; i < 3; i++) {
  var color = "rgba(";
  for (var j = 0; j < 3; j++) {
	color += Math.floor(Math.random() * 256) + ",";
  }
  color += Math.random().toFixed(1) + ")";
  colors.push(color);
}
console.log('输出结果:',colors)

方法二:获取十六进制颜色

var colors = [];
for (var i = 0; i < 3; i++) {
  var color = "#";
  for (var j = 0; j < 6; j++) {
	color += Math.floor(Math.random() * 16).toString(16);
  }
  colors.push(color);
}
console.log('输出结果:',colors)

本文链接:http://so.lmcjl.com/news/9266/

展开阅读全文